Abstract

Accurate dead-time correction is an important technique in the CHIME dating using electron probe microanalyzer (EPMA) for the accurate determination of trace amounts of lead in Cenozoic and other samples. The uncertainty of the dead time varies from one monochromator to another, and also varies with the aging process. In order to eliminate systematic errors in the dead time correction, we have developed an electronic circuit that allows the blind time to be regarded as constant with acceptable uncertainty.
